Liberty State Park is in Jersey City, NJ.

Is that where you want to go? Or do you want to get to the Statue of Liberty?
There is a difference.

If it is indeed Liberty State Park, have your relatives drive you to the Rive Line Light Rail station. Take the River Line to Trenton. Get on the NJ Transit train for NYC. Get off at Newark Penn Station. Walk across the platform and take the PATH over to Exchange Place station in Jersey City. Get off and take Hudson-Bergen Light Rail to Liberty State Park station. Get off. Take NJ Transit bus into the Liberty State Park.
